Framed print of the "Memphis Belle," a B-17F Flying Fortress bomber from World War II. The print is titled "Old Bill Hits Back" and is signed by the artist, Keith Hill.
The Memphis Belle was one of the first US Army Air Forces B-17 heavy bombers to complete 25 combat missions. This achievement was significant as it meant the crew could return home, and the aircraft was then used on a tour to raise money for war bonds. The plane is now on display at the National Museum of the United States Air Force.
The painting depicts the Memphis Belle in flight, with other aircraft in the background and a landscape below. The Memphis Belle was named in honor of the pilot's fiancée. The bomber and its crew became a symbol of American courage and resilience during World War II
